Without sacrificing scientific precision, this clear and concise work presents on the one hand the different methods and modern applications, on the other hand the biophysical fundamentals of ion-channel and carrier proteins. Numerous and carefully selected illustrations and diagrams supplement the text. Each chapter is extended by a detailed table of Take-Home Messages. Questions at the end of each chapter allow readers to test their understanding. Each section also includes references to relevant original literature for further reading. Wolfgang SCHWARZ \u003cbr\u003e \u003ci\u003eProfessor for Physics\u003cbr\u003e \u003c\/i\u003e\u003c\/b\u003eInstitut für Biophysik, Goethe-Universität Frankfurt\u003cbr\u003e Max-von-Laue-Str. 1, \u003cbr\u003e 60438 Frankfurt a.M., Germany\u003cbr\u003e Shanghai Key Laboratory for Acupuncture Mechanism and Acupoint Function\u003cbr\u003e Fudan University\u003cbr\u003e Shanghai 200433, China\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e \u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eWolfgang Schwarz received his doctor degree in physics at University of Saarland in 1975. Thereafter, he spent two years as postdoc at University of Washington Seattle working on characteristics of ion channels. In 1981 he habilitated in physiology at University of Saarland and received a position as head of a Cell Physiology Laboratory at Max-Planck-Institute of Biophysics Frankfurt. Wolfgang Schwarz's main focus turned to structure-function and regulation of carrier transporters and teaching electrophysiology as professor for physics at Goethe-University Frankfurt, Shanghai Institutes of Biological Sciences and Fudan-University Shanghai.
